First game of the season anything can happen. You'd expect Wigan to have too much quality in the forwards for Leigh but if the players aren't up to speed yet that could make a difference.

The pack did alright against Salford in the friendly. Conditions were tough, it was a slog but the first teamers in the first half did okay. Nothing special but nothing worrying and they were able to make ground. The issue was Wigan's left edge defence which was vulnerable all game, particularly from kicks. If Lam goes for the same left edge of McDonnell and Bibby there's potential for Leigh to have some joy down that side.

Wigan also didn't create many chances in that game but it was mainly because Salford had good last tackle plays and Wigan's last tackle plays were almost always awful. Smith had probably the worst game I've seen from him but it's a friendly so matters little if he can play to his usual standard when it matters. That's an aspect Wigan need to get right though with Hastings and French absent, along with some of our other strike players in the backs. 

A dominant forward performance and good set completion should be enough to see off a Leigh team that are also missing some players. 

If Leigh keep it tight though there are definitely weak points in the Wigan side to be exploited but I'd still expect Wigan to win.
